1 : unknown date ID:unknown owner
・作りたいのはテキストエディタ
・見た目をリッチにして音や色にこだわりたい
・目標は「打ってて楽しいエディタ」
・クラウド機能を実装して月額料金を取りたい
・スマホ、PCの両方でシームレスに利用できるようにしたい
・見た目をリッチにして音や色にこだわりたい
・目標は「打ってて楽しいエディタ」
・クラウド機能を実装して月額料金を取りたい
・スマホ、PCの両方でシームレスに利用できるようにしたい
こういうのを作りたい場合、どの言語がオススメ?
ちなみにプログラミング初心者
3 : unknown date unknown ID
日本語
4 : unknown date unknown ID
まじめに相談してるからまじめに頼む
5 : unknown date unknown ID
Electron
7 : unknown date unknown ID
できれば理由も頼む
なぜその言語がいいのか初心者だから分からないので
なぜその言語がいいのか初心者だから分からないので
8 : unknown date unknown ID
typescript
9 : unknown date unknown ID
フロントはjsで
10 : unknown date unknown ID
c#
11 : unknown date unknown ID
Python
12 : unknown date unknown ID
python
理由:やってる人が多い
やってる人が少ないと疑問が解消できなくて詰む
理由:やってる人が多い
やってる人が少ないと疑問が解消できなくて詰む
14 : unknown date unknown ID
>>12
なるほど
確かに困った時に人に聞けるっていうのはデカそう
PythonってAIに強いんだっけ?将来性もありそうだね
確かに困った時に人に聞けるっていうのはデカそう
PythonってAIに強いんだっけ?将来性もありそうだね
13 : unknown date unknown ID
理由頼む
18 : unknown date unknown ID
てかこんな糞溜まりみたいなバショで聞かないでyoutubeでhow to make text editorみたいな感じで検索しろよ
そこで使ってる源吾自分で調べて勉強すればいい
そこで使ってる源吾自分で調べて勉強すればいい
22 : unknown date unknown ID
>>18
その発想はなかったわ
vipperだからvipで聞くのが当たり前だった
つべでも調べてみるけどお前らもどうせプログラミングとか詳しいだろうし色々聞きたいわ
vipperだからvipで聞くのが当たり前だった
つべでも調べてみるけどお前らもどうせプログラミングとか詳しいだろうし色々聞きたいわ
26 : unknown date unknown ID
>>22
そもそもプログラミングする環境どんな感じ?
windowsならまずwsl2でlinux環境作るとか
windowsならまずwsl2でlinux環境作るとか
30 : unknown date unknown ID
>>26
ウィンドウズだよ
なんでlinux?
なんでlinux?
37 : unknown date unknown ID
>>30
今後もいろんなアプリ開発していくんなら仮想環境があったほうがいい
pc上に別のpcを作るイメージで、いろんな環境を干渉させずに独立させられる
dockerとかvirtualboxとか
pc上に別のpcを作るイメージで、いろんな環境を干渉させずに独立させられる
dockerとかvirtualboxとか
42 : unknown date unknown ID
>>37
あー、元から入ってるソフトウェアの干渉で動かなかったりするのを避けるために仮想環境を立ち上がるのか
なるほど
結構いいスペックのPCだから出来ると思う
なるほど
結構いいスペックのPCだから出来ると思う
20 : unknown date unknown ID
今何かとよく聞くpythonはどんな感じ?
21 : unknown date unknown ID
プログラミング初心者の時点で糞スレ
24 : unknown date unknown ID
ビジュアルがリッチなものをつくりたいんだけど
それはどの言語でも関係ない感じ?
それはどの言語でも関係ない感じ?
25 : unknown date unknown ID
>>24
フロントはjs react vue angular cssあたり調べればいいよ
28 : unknown date unknown ID
>>25
極論ある程度整ったデザインならどれでも作れる
意味不明なくらいにこだわりたいなら生のcss js勉強すればいい
意味不明なくらいにこだわりたいなら生のcss js勉強すればいい
27 : unknown date unknown ID
スマホのアプリにしたいの?
32 : unknown date unknown ID
>>27
スマホアプリにもしたい
PCとクラウドで繋げてシームレスに編集できるようにして月額料金を取りたい
月300円くらい
PCとクラウドで繋げてシームレスに編集できるようにして月額料金を取りたい
月300円くらい
34 : unknown date unknown ID
その程度なら別に言語はなんでもいいから文法が簡単なPython
TkinterっていうPythonインストールしたら最初からつかえるライブラリで作れると思う
TkinterっていうPythonインストールしたら最初からつかえるライブラリで作れると思う
40 : unknown date unknown ID
>>34
結構Python勧める人も多いね
やはりPythonの時代来てるのか?
なんかコードの見た目がめちゃくちゃ綺麗ってことは知ってる
やはりPythonの時代来てるのか?
なんかコードの見た目がめちゃくちゃ綺麗ってことは知ってる
53 : unknown date unknown ID
>>40
綺麗だし、初心者への敷居は低い上に、奥が深い
59 : unknown date unknown ID
>>53
WEBアプリ作るならjsとどっちがオススメ?
PhythonでもWEBアプリ作れる?
PhythonでもWEBアプリ作れる?
35 : unknown date unknown ID
後半の条件見てなかったわすまん
41 : unknown date unknown ID
時代はRustだよ
46 : unknown date unknown ID
>>41
Rustって初めて聞いたけどプログラミング言語?
ゲームのRustの話じゃないよね?
ゲームのRustの話じゃないよね?
94 : unknown date unknown ID
>>46
言語だよ
Cに代わる最新の低級言語
メモリ回りのバグを改善するためにFirefoxの人が開発してた奴
Cに代わる最新の低級言語
メモリ回りのバグを改善するためにFirefoxの人が開発してた奴
44 : unknown date unknown ID
AndroidもやるならC#やん
47 : unknown date unknown ID
>>44
WEBアプリで作るなら?
52 : unknown date unknown ID
打ってて楽しいエディタってなんだよ
63 : unknown date unknown ID
VSCodeの拡張つけるほうがええかもだけど
83 : unknown date unknown ID
cobol
86 : unknown date unknown ID
自分でも調べてたんだけど、
・jsはPythonよりもGUIの開発が容易でデザイナー的に使える
・jsは現在WEBで動いているアプリのほとんどに使われている
らしいので
デザインを凝ったWEBエディタを作りたい場合はjsで作るのが良いのではないか?と思った
87 : unknown date unknown ID
WEBで手の込んだ画面作るならJSは必須よ
88 : unknown date unknown ID
>>87
やっぱそうなのか
じゃあ最初からjsで全部作った方が良さそうね
node.jsでバックエンドもできるらしいし
Pythonも気になるけど今回の目的を考えるとjsの方が適任っぽい
じゃあ最初からjsで全部作った方が良さそうね
node.jsでバックエンドもできるらしいし
Pythonも気になるけど今回の目的を考えるとjsの方が適任っぽい
89 : unknown date unknown ID
WEBのクライアント側のプログラミングにはJS必須
WEBのサーバー側にもプログラミングが要る
サーバー側は選択肢多くてJSを使うこともできるけどJSがベストとは言えない
WEBのサーバー側にもプログラミングが要る
サーバー側は選択肢多くてJSを使うこともできるけどJSがベストとは言えない
90 : unknown date unknown ID
>>89
ふむ……フロントはjsでいいけどバックまでjsで書くかどうかは疑問の余地アリって感じか
結局バックエンドの開発でjs以外の言語も学ぶ必要があるならフロントはjsで作ってバックをPythonで作ると俺の好奇心も満たせてちょうどいいかもしれんね
結局バックエンドの開発でjs以外の言語も学ぶ必要があるならフロントはjsで作ってバックをPythonで作ると俺の好奇心も満たせてちょうどいいかもしれんね
92 : unknown date unknown ID
お前らありがとう
WEBアプリ開発、フロントはjs、バックはpythonでいくことにするわ
アプリリリースしたらここでも宣伝するから使ってくれよな
WEBアプリ開発、フロントはjs、バックはpythonでいくことにするわ
アプリリリースしたらここでも宣伝するから使ってくれよな
95 : unknown date unknown ID
Electron 一択では
エディタを動かす環境にもビジュアルの実装しやすさにもマッチしてる
エディタを動かす環境にもビジュアルの実装しやすさにもマッチしてる
97 : unknown date unknown ID
VSCodeのextentionでいいのではnode叩けたか忘れたけど
98 : unknown date unknown ID
Electronってさっきも言ってる人いたな
100 : unknown date unknown ID
ソースコードが丸見えってフロントエンド側の話でなくて?そりゃWebベースのアプリなんだから見えるのは当たり前だよ
有償アプリでも問題ないと思う 実際さっき挙げたVScodeやdiscordのアプリ版もelectron使ってるし
有償アプリでも問題ないと思う 実際さっき挙げたVScodeやdiscordのアプリ版もelectron使ってるし
101 : unknown date unknown ID
そうなのか Discordでもそうなら問題ないね
Electron詳しく調べてみる
Electron詳しく調べてみる